Master Sgt Caroline Bunce, 628th Aerospace Medicine Squadron dental hygienist, completes a moulage application simulating a sucking chest wound. Bunce applied the moulage to Tech Sgt. Aaron De L'etoile, 628th Medical Support Squadron medical readiness NCOIC, in preparation for a mass casualty exercise at Joint Base Charleston, South Carolina, Dec. 21, 2016. The exercise evaluated the response capabilities of medical group personnel and the coordination and response of Trident Medical Center, one of the major medical facilities in the local community.
